You don't get any air flow thur vents on face of dash on a 2004 GMC Safari?

The problem with air flow Thur vents on face of the dash was fixed by repairing the small hard plastic vacuum hose that runs from the PCV valve on the driver side valve cover to a vacuum splitter near the coolant overflow and washer fluid bottles. It gets brittle due to engine heat and cracks or breaks. Your local parts supplier has a soft rubber vacuum

hose that will slip over the line, be sure to inspect the entire line and replace any of it that

feels brittle. 3 ft. of hose $3.00, and about 1 hour time.

Where are the wiper relays in a 1997 GMC Safari?

The wiper relays in my 1995 Safari were inside the wiper motor housing. They kept going out because water would get into the housing. If you unscrew the front of the cover, you will see the circuits and contacts. YOu can clean the contacts, but the best bet is just to replace the entire thing.

on my 98 safari i thought water was getting into my wiper motor, since the only time they acted up is when it was raining,and they would work - when they felt like it - or when i would flex the wiring connector which led into the wiper motor - called my dealer they said it would be the circuit board, I removed the screws from the cover of the wiper motor which is the circuit board and with the wiring harness still plugged into it i pulled it towards me to reveal the components on the other side, the relay is the first the you see when you follow the wiring into the circuit board, you will see 4 to 5 solder points connecting the relay to the circuit board, these solder joints worked loose, to repair simply resolder adding additional solder.

The boards are releativley cheap at the auto stores, but before spending the money try unplugging and replugging the connectors to the boards.

How do you get my rear hatch to open on a 2002 GMC Safari?

Remove the plastic molding covering the inside of the rear hatch. The hole located at the bottom of the hatch (long slot) is where you'll need to insert a flat blade screw driver. There is a pivot point that connects both latches through rods (left and right) on the rear hatch. Cause the pivot point to pivot using the flat blade screw driver and push the hatch outward. The rear hatch should now be open.

How do you change the lift supports on the dutch door of a GM safari van?

Have someone support the door while you take a thin flat screwdriver and pry the metal clips off of the ends of the old support. Once the clips are off, the old support will pop off. The new one is just pressed into place with the clips on.
